  • Patent number: 10789485
    Abstract: A process for improving situational awareness at an incident scene includes first receiving audio or video of a user and detecting, in one or both of the audio and video, an instruction directed to a crowd. A compliance metric associated with the instruction is then accessed and one or more available second cameras having a field of view that incorporates a current location of the crowd are identified. One or more video streams from the second cameras are received that include the crowd. From the one or more video streams, determinations are made that the crowd as a whole meets a minimum level of compliance with the instruction and that a level of compliance of a particular other user in the crowd has fallen below a threshold level of compliance. In response, a computing device performs a noncompliance action.

  • Patent number: 10496274
    Abstract: A method and apparatus for creating a geofence is provided herein. During operation, a pressure and/or velocity of a touch or swipe on a touch screen is measured during the geofence creation. The geofence will be created with parameters based on the pressure and/or velocity of the touch or swipe.
